Selecting the Right Cucumber Varieties for Controlled Environments
Choosing the correct seeds is the first step toward a bountiful harvest. For greenhouse cultivation, you should focus on parthenocarpic varieties because they don’t require pollination to set fruit, which saves you a lot of maintenance headaches.
Look for disease-resistant hybrids specifically bred for protected environments to ensure your plants stay healthy without excessive chemical use. Long English or Dutch cucumbers are popular choices due to their thin skins and seedless nature, making them market favorites.
Be sure to select varieties labeled as ‘indeterminate’ or ‘all-female’ to maximize your yield over a long growing season. Investing in high-quality seeds tailored for greenhouse conditions prevents common issues like poor fruit set and low germination rates.
Always purchase from reputable suppliers who can guarantee genetic purity and provide detailed growing specifications to match your specific climate control setup.
Essential Requirements: Temperature, Humidity, and Light
To keep your cucumber plants thriving, you must strictly manage the internal climate. Cucumbers love warmth, so aim to maintain daytime temperatures between 75°F and 85°F, and ensure nights don’t drop below 65°F to prevent stress.
Relative humidity is equally crucial; keep it around 60-70% during the day but lower it slightly at night to stop mold growth. Adequate lighting is non-negotiable for energy production, so if you are growing in winter, invest in supplemental grow lights to extend the day length.
Consistency is key here, as sudden fluctuations in temperature or moisture levels can cause fruit deformities or shock the plants. Regularly monitor your environment using digital sensors and adjust your ventilation or heating systems immediately to maintain these ideal growing conditions.
Proper airflow combined with the right temperature and light will accelerate growth and improve overall fruit quality significantly.
Setting Up Your Greenhouse Structure for Maximum Yield
Your physical infrastructure needs to support intensive production methods effectively. Start by installing a sturdy trellising system that allows vines to grow vertically, which saves floor space and improves air circulation around the leaves.
Ensure your greenhouse glazing allows maximum light transmission and consider using reflective ground cover to bounce sunlight back onto the plants. An efficient irrigation system, preferably drip irrigation, is vital to deliver water and nutrients directly to the root zone without wetting the foliage.
You should also have proper ventilation fans and intake shutters installed to manage heat and humidity efficiently. Don’t forget to organize your layout to allow easy access for pruning and harvesting, as crowded plants lead to disease.
Optimizing your greenhouse setup before planting ensures you are working smarter, not harder, leading to higher productivity and easier management throughout the growing cycle.

Comparing Soil vs. Soilless Mixes for Greenhouse Cucumbers
Choosing between soil and soilless mixes is a big decision for your greenhouse setup. Traditional mineral soil can work well if it’s sterilized and rich in organic matter, but it often harbors pests and diseases that thrive in humid environments.
On the other hand, soilless mixes like coco coir, peat moss, or perlite offer a clean slate for your cucumbers. These lightweight options provide excellent moisture retention while ensuring roots don’t sit in water.
Many growers prefer soilless media because it makes it easier to control nutrient levels and pH, leading to more consistent yields. Ultimately, soilless mixes reduce the risk of soil-borne pathogens and simplify the growing process.
Preparing In-Ground Beds vs. Using Containers and Grow Bags
You can grow cucumbers directly in the ground, but using containers or grow bags often gives you better results. In-ground beds require deep digging and generous amending with compost to create a loose, fertile structure.
However, they can be tricky to manage if your native soil is heavy clay or sandy. Grow bags and containers are fantastic alternatives because they allow you to use the ideal soil mix regardless of your ground conditions.
They also warm up faster in the spring and promote better root pruning, which encourages a denser root system. Plus, moving containers makes crop rotation and sterilization much easier between seasons.
How to Ensure Proper Drainage and Aeration for Healthy Roots
Healthy roots are the secret to a bumper cucumber harvest, and they need plenty of air to thrive. Soggy soil quickly leads to root rot, so drainage is non-negotiable.
Whether you use beds or bags, ensure your medium has a porous structure by mixing in coarse materials like perlite or sand. This prevents compaction and allows excess water to flow freely away from the roots. If planting in the ground, consider raising your beds slightly to improve runoff.
Always check that your containers have ample drainage holes at the bottom. Keeping the soil fluffy and well-aerated ensures oxygen reaches the root zone, preventing disease and promoting vigorous plant growth.
How to Plant and Space Cucumbers for Optimal Growth
Starting Seeds vs. Buying Transplants: Pros and Cons
When starting your greenhouse cucumber journey, deciding between seeds and transplants is your first major step. Starting from seed is significantly cheaper and offers a wider variety of specialized greenhouse hybrids, but it requires precise temperature control to germinate successfully.
On the other hand, buying transplants gives you a head start on the harvest, skipping the delicate seedling stage entirely. However, purchased plants can sometimes suffer from transplant shock if not acclimated properly or bring hidden pests into your sterile environment.
For the best results, use fresh, high-quality seeds specifically bred for protected cultivation to ensure vigorous growth. If you choose transplants, select stocky, dark green plants rather than tall, leggy ones. Remember, cucumbers grow fast, so timing is everything whether you sow or buy.
Ultimately, seeds give you total control, while transplants offer convenience if you have limited propagation space.
Determining the Ideal Planting Density and Row Spacing
Getting the spacing right is absolutely critical for preventing disease and maximizing yields. Greenhouse cucumbers thrive when given ample room to breathe, so avoid the temptation to crowd them.
A standard recommendation is to space plants about 18 to 24 inches apart within the row to ensure good air circulation and light penetration. Rows should typically be spaced 4 to 6 feet apart to allow easy access for maintenance and harvesting.
If you are utilizing vertical trellises—which you definitely should—you can often tighten in-row spacing slightly, but maintaining that distance between rows is non-negotiable. Proper spacing helps lower humidity levels around the leaves, significantly reducing the risk of fungal issues like powdery mildew.
Overcrowding leads to competition for light and nutrients, resulting in smaller, lower-quality fruit. Measure twice and plant once to give your cucumbers the best environment for producing heavy, high-yielding crops throughout the season.
Step-by-Step Transplanting Guide to Minimize Shock
To transplant successfully, begin by hardening off your seedlings for a few days to prepare them for the greenhouse environment. Dig holes slightly larger than the root ball and incorporate a balanced starter fertilizer to give them an immediate nutrient boost.
Handle the seedlings gently by the root ball or leaves, avoiding the stem to prevent permanent damage. Place the cucumber plant at the same depth it was growing previously, burying the stem too deep can invite rot diseases.
Water thoroughly immediately after planting to settle the soil and eliminate air pockets around the roots. For the first few days, provide partial shade or mist the plants frequently to reduce stress while they establish their root systems. Keep the greenhouse temperature warm but not scorching initially.
Consistent moisture is key during this transition period, so check the soil daily. Within a week, your plants should perk up and begin rapid vegetative growth.
What Are the Best Irrigation and Nutrient Management Practices?
Designing an Efficient Drip Irrigation System
Setting up a reliable drip system is the backbone of successful greenhouse cucumber production because these thirsty vines demand consistent moisture. You should aim for a system that delivers water directly to the root zone, minimizing waste and reducing leaf wetness that can lead to disease.
Start by choosing high-quality drip tapes with the right flow rate for your soil type, ensuring every plant gets equal attention. It is smart to install a pressure regulator and filter to prevent clogging and maintain even distribution across all rows.
Don’t forget to group plants by their growth stage so younger seedlings aren’t overwatered while mature plants are thirstier. Scheduling frequent but short irrigation cycles throughout the day works best to keep the growing media evenly moist without waterlogging roots.
This precise control not only saves water but also ensures your cucumbers stay crisp and grow rapidly without the stress of drying out.
Understanding NPK Ratios and Fertilizer Schedules
Feeding your cucumbers correctly means mastering the balance of nitrogen, phosphorus, and potassium, often called NPK, throughout their life cycle. In the early vegetative stage, focus on a fertilizer with higher nitrogen to push out lush leafy growth and strong vines.
As flowering begins, you must shift the ratio to provide more potassium and phosphorus, which encourages robust fruit set and high-quality yields. A common approach is using a two-part calcium and potassium feed to prevent deficiencies while balancing the main nutrients.
Stick to a consistent feeding schedule, often injecting small amounts with every irrigation cycle, rather than heavy sporadic doses. This steady feeding strategy prevents nutrient spikes that can burn roots or cause fruit deformities.
Always adjust your total nutrient concentration based on the light intensity and temperature, as plants eat much more on sunny days than during cloudy weather.
How to Monitor EC and pH Levels in Nutrient Solutions
Keeping a close eye on your nutrient solution’s electrical conductivity (EC) and pH is vital for healthy cucumber crops because roots can only absorb food within a specific range.
You should measure these levels daily using a reliable digital meter, aiming for a pH between 5.5 and 6.0 to ensure nutrients remain available. If the pH drifts out of this zone, plants suffer from lockout, showing yellow leaves or stunted growth even when plenty of fertilizer is present.
The EC level tells you the salt concentration in the water; for cucumbers, start low around 1.5-2.0 mS/cm for seedlings and gradually increase up to 2.5-3.0 as they mature and fruit heavily. Regular monitoring allows you to spot trends before they become serious problems, helping you adjust injection rates instantly.
Remember to flush the system with plain water occasionally if salt buildup occurs, keeping the root zone healthy and productive.
How to Train and Prune Greenhouse Cucumber Plants
Setting Up Vertical Trellis Systems for Vining Cucumbers
To maximize space and light exposure, you need a sturdy vertical trellis system for your greenhouse cucumbers. Start by installing a wire cable at least seven feet high along the length of your planting row.
As the vines grow, gently weave the main stem around the trellis using soft twine or tomato tape, being careful not to pinch or damage the plant. Secure the stem loosely to the support every six to eight inches, allowing room for thickening.
This method keeps the fruit off the ground, reducing disease risk and making harvesting much easier. Remember to check the ties regularly as the plant matures, ensuring they don’t cut into the vine.
A good trellis setup not only saves valuable floor space but also improves air circulation around the leaves, which is vital for keeping your greenhouse cucumber crop healthy and productive throughout the season.
Techniques for Pruning Lateral Shoots and Lower Leaves
Regular pruning is essential to direct the plant’s energy into fruit production rather than excessive foliage. Focus on removing the lateral shoots that sprout from the leaf axils, especially those appearing below the trellis wire.
Pinch these side shoots off when they are just small, leaving the main leader stem to climb upward unimpeded. As the plant matures, you should also strip away the older, yellowing leaves from the bottom section of the plant.
This simple task improves airflow and prevents fungal diseases from spreading from the soil to the upper canopy. Be diligent but gentle, using clean, sharp shears or your fingers to avoid tearing the stems.
Keeping the lower part of the plant clean allows for better light penetration and helps you spot pests early, ensuring your greenhouse cucumbers remain in peak condition.
Managing Suckers and Fruit Load for Higher Quality
Achieving top-quality greenhouse cucumbers requires careful management of suckers and the number of fruits on each vine. Allow the main stem to grow freely, but prune the lateral shoots after they produce one or two leaves and a fruit.
This technique, often called the “umbrella” or modified umbrella system, helps balance vegetative growth with fruit production. It is crucial to monitor the fruit load closely; if too many cucumbers develop at once, they may remain small or misshapen.
Don’t be afraid to remove oversized, curved, or damaged fruit early to redirect nutrients to the remaining ones. By thinning out excess produce, you encourage the plant to put its energy into growing standard, marketable cucumbers.
Regularly assess your plants and adjust your pruning strategy based on their vigor to maintain a steady supply of high-quality harvest.
How to Identify and Control Common Greenhouse Pests and Diseases
Preventative Hygiene Measures to Stop Outbreaks Early
Keeping your greenhouse clean is the absolute best way to avoid headaches later on. Start by thoroughly sanitizing all tools and surfaces before the growing season begins to eliminate any lingering spores or eggs.
It is crucial to remove any plant debris or weeds immediately, as these can harbor hidden pests. When introducing new plants, always quarantine them for a week or two to ensure they aren’t bringing in unwanted guests like aphids or mites.
Additionally, manage the humidity levels carefully since excessive moisture creates a breeding ground for mold and mildew. Sticky traps placed near vents and doors are excellent for monitoring the first signs of an infestation.
By staying vigilant and maintaining a tidy environment, you create a strong defense line that keeps your cucumber crop healthy and productive throughout the season.
Biological Control Options for Aphids, Spider Mites, and Whiteflies
When bugs start invading your cucumber plants, nature offers some of the best allies for fighting back. For aphids, introducing beneficial insects like ladybugs or lacewings can make a huge difference, as they devour these pests rapidly.
If spider mites become an issue, releasing predatory mites is a highly effective strategy that targets the problem without harsh chemicals. Whiteflies are another common nuisance, but Encarsia formosa wasps are specifically designed to parasitize them and reduce their numbers quickly.
Unlike chemical sprays, these biological helpers provide a sustainable solution that keeps your produce safe for consumption. To support these beneficial insects, avoid using broad-spectrum pesticides that can kill them off along with the bad guys.
Establishing a balanced ecosystem inside your greenhouse helps you manage pest populations naturally while maintaining the overall vitality of your cucumber plants.
Recognizing and Treating Powdery Mildew and Downy Mildew
Spotting fungal diseases early saves your crop from serious damage. Powdery mildew appears as white, powdery spots on leaves, while downy mildew usually starts as yellow patches underneath the leaf. Both thrive in humid conditions, so improving air circulation around your cucumber plants is critical for prevention.
If you notice symptoms, apply a treatment of potassium bicarbonate or sulfur to stop the fungus in its tracks. It is also helpful to water the soil directly rather than the foliage to keep leaves dry during the evening.
Removing heavily infected leaves prevents the spores from spreading to healthy parts of the plant. Regular monitoring ensures that you catch these issues before they escalate, allowing your cucumbers to flourish without the stress of a full-blown fungal infection taking over your greenhouse space.
When and How to Harvest Greenhouse Cucumbers for Maximum Profit
Signs of Maturity: How to Judge the Perfect Harvest Size
To maximize your greenhouse cucumber profits, timing is everything. Harvest too early, and the cucumbers are small and underdeveloped; wait too long, and they become bitter or overripe. Aim for cucumbers that are 6–8 inches long with a firm, bright green skin.
Avoid those that are yellowing or soft, as these are past their prime. Gently press the skin—if it gives slightly but feels sturdy, it’s ready. Regular harvesting every 2–3 days encourages the plant to produce more, boosting your overall yield.
Remember, uniformity matters: buyers often pay a premium for consistent size and appearance. Keep a close eye on your plants, especially during peak growing seasons, to ensure you’re picking at the right moment for the best quality and profit.
Best Techniques for Cutting and Handling to Prevent Damage
Harvesting cucumbers carefully is key to avoiding damage that can hurt your profits. Use sharp pruning shears or a clean knife to cut the stem about ¼ inch above the fruit. Avoid pulling or twisting, as this can bruise the cucumber or harm the plant.
Handle each fruit gently to prevent scratches or dents, which reduce market value. Place harvested cucumbers in a padded crate or basket, avoiding overcrowding. If you’re harvesting in bulk, consider wearing gloves to minimize direct contact and reduce the risk of transferring oils or bacteria.
Proper handling not only preserves freshness but also extends shelf life, making your produce more appealing to buyers. Small efforts here can lead to bigger returns in the long run.
Post-Harvest Storage Tips to Extend Shelf Life
After harvest, proper storage ensures your cucumbers stay fresh and marketable longer. Keep them at 45–50°F with high humidity (around 95%) to prevent wilting. Avoid storing them near ethylene-producing fruits like tomatoes or bananas, as this speeds up spoilage.
If you’re not selling immediately, wrap each cucumber in plastic or place them in perforated bags to maintain moisture. Inspect your stock regularly and remove any damaged or decaying fruits to prevent the spread of rot. For longer storage, consider refrigerating but avoid freezing, as this ruins texture.
By following these simple steps, you can reduce waste, improve quality, and command better prices at market. Freshness is a top selling point, so prioritize proper storage to maximize your greenhouse cucumber profits.
